I connect a constant combinator with a green cable to a biolab, set the constant combinator to "copper bacteria cultivation" with the value 1 and set the biolab to "set recipe". The icon of copper bacteria cultivation with the value of 1 is visible in the mouse over of the biolabs circuit network tab on the top right but there is not recipe set for the biolab.
For assemblers its working. Attached current factorio log
Keep up the great work, its a lot of fun to explore the new worlds! Loving it!
[2.0.12] Biolab recipe not set from circuit network
[2.0.12] Biolab recipe not set from circuit network
- Attachments
-
- factorio-current.log
- (11.29 KiB) Downloaded 13 times
Re: [2.0.12] Biolab recipe not set from circuit network
Do you have the required technology researched? Before it's unlocked, the biochamber will indeed ignore the signal and not set the recipe.
Other troubleshooting ideas:
Is the behaviour the same with Iron bacteria cultivation? (It should.)
Does the biochamber correctly set other recipes, for example oil cracking? (It should.)
Are your trying this on Gleba? (The Bacteria cultivation recipes can be crafted on Gleba only, on other planets the recipe will not be set.)
Other troubleshooting ideas:
Is the behaviour the same with Iron bacteria cultivation? (It should.)
Does the biochamber correctly set other recipes, for example oil cracking? (It should.)
Are your trying this on Gleba? (The Bacteria cultivation recipes can be crafted on Gleba only, on other planets the recipe will not be set.)
Re: [2.0.12] Biolab recipe not set from circuit network
Interesting! I have a biolab which I want to toggle between iron and copper bacteria cultivation and which was already set on copper bacteria cultivation, so the only change was to connect the constant combinator and check 'set recipe' which rendered the biolab without recipe.
I will upload a savegame later since it seems to be a more specific problem.
I will upload a savegame later since it seems to be a more specific problem.
Re: [2.0.12] Biolab recipe not set from circuit network
I noticed the same bug with centrifuges (or maybe just with the Kovarex enrichment process recipe). I tried using the circuit network to swap between Uranium processing and Kovarex enrichment process depending on how many of each of Uranium 235 and Uranium 238 I had. When the Kovarex enrichment process recipe is set, the centrifuge just stops working and shows no recipe.
Re: [2.0.12] Biolab recipe not set from circuit network
Reading Biochamber fails to set/reset recipe via circuit if it has no nutrient fuel taught me another option for the behaviour OP observed.
When changing a recipe via Set recipe+circuit network, all the previous ingredients and products have to be taken out before the new recipe takes hold.
So going from Iron bacteria cultivation to Copper bacteria cultivation, all Iron bacteria, possible Iron ore, and Bioflux need to go out before the recipe change takes hold.
Similarly for Centrifuges. Uranium ore has to be taken out, then switching to Kovarex enrichment happens.
When changing a recipe via Set recipe+circuit network, all the previous ingredients and products have to be taken out before the new recipe takes hold.
So going from Iron bacteria cultivation to Copper bacteria cultivation, all Iron bacteria, possible Iron ore, and Bioflux need to go out before the recipe change takes hold.
Similarly for Centrifuges. Uranium ore has to be taken out, then switching to Kovarex enrichment happens.
Re: [2.0.12] Biolab recipe not set from circuit network
Yes, that seems to be exactly what was going on! Thanks! I couldn't reproduce it yesterday but this time I did not clear the old recipe instead I only checked "set recipe" and it works flawlessly.Muche wrote: ↑Thu Oct 31, 2024 11:16 pm Reading Biochamber fails to set/reset recipe via circuit if it has no nutrient fuel taught me another option for the behaviour OP observed.
When changing a recipe via Set recipe+circuit network, all the previous ingredients and products have to be taken out before the new recipe takes hold.
So going from Iron bacteria cultivation to Copper bacteria cultivation, all Iron bacteria, possible Iron ore, and Bioflux need to go out before the recipe change takes hold.
Similarly for Centrifuges. Uranium ore has to be taken out, then switching to Kovarex enrichment happens.